On November 21, 2025, new regulations were implemented in Arizona that are set to impact debtors and creditors throughout the state. The changes come as a response to a growing concern over rising levels of debt and financial instability among residents.One key aspect of the new regulations is the introduction of stricter guidelines for lenders and creditors. This includes limitations on interest rates, fees, and penalties that can be charged on outstanding debts. Additionally, creditors will now be required to provide clearer and more transparent information to borrowers about the terms and conditions of loans and credit agreements.For debtors, the regulations offer new protections and resources to help manage and reduce their debt. One significant change is the establishment of a debt relief program that will provide counseling and assistance to individuals struggling with overwhelming levels of debt. This program will work with creditors to negotiate more manageable repayment plans and help debtors avoid bankruptcy.In addition to the new regulations, there are also efforts underway to educate and inform the public about responsible borrowing and financial management. The state government is launching a campaign to raise awareness about the risks of accumulating high levels of debt and the importance of budgeting and saving.Overall, these new regulations aim to create a more stable and sustainable financial environment for residents in Arizona. By holding creditors accountable and providing support to debtors, the hope is that individuals will be better equipped to manage their finances and avoid falling into crippling debt.The implementation of these regulations marks a significant step forward in addressing the financial challenges facing many Arizona residents. It is a crucial reminder of the importance of responsible borrowing and the need for greater oversight in the lending industry.
